如何利用自己的电脑或者本地服务器搭建一个固定访问地址(没有固定的公网Ip)可以配置域名以及https,超级简单
发布日期:2021-05-10 02:14:45 浏览次数:20 分类:精选文章

本文共 1423 字,大约阅读时间需要 4 分钟。

公司闲置设备转云服务器方案

问题需求

目前公司有两台闲置ThinkPadStation P910笔记本电脑,一直存放在角落,无疑因久置而落灰。随着大量文件需要上传至阿里云、七牛云等存储服务,现有的8T服务器却未能充分利用,既浪费了资源又增加了存储成本。经过多方调研,成功实现了服务器资源的云服务化配置。

搭建前提

  • 网络需求:需要宽带提供公网IP地址。
  • 网络方式:采用PPPoE互联网连接,确保路由器端口一直保持在线。
  • 域名配置:公司需配套一个动态DNS域名,目前多家提供商支持免费公网DNS解析服务。
  • 搭建步骤

  • ** detection of Public IP**

    第一步需确认是否已赋予公网IP,方法是:

    • 打开路由器后查看WAN口IP地址。
    • 使用百度搜索查看该IP是否属于公共 IPv4地址范围(192.168.x.x、10.x.x.x、172.x.x.x、 sucked 是一种检测公网IP的方式,可以通过输入路由器IP到搜索引擎判断归属。若IP不在公共IP范围内,可联系网络运营商确认。
  • 路由器NAT设置与端口映射

    如需配置静态IP或多端口映射,可按照以下步骤操作:

    • 进入路由器管理界面(默认企业网密码需已知)。
    • 包括但不限于:默认企业网的路由器IP通常在192.168.x.x或10.x.x.x区间内。
    • 进入【 NAT设置 】,为需要支持的服务事例添加端口映射规则:
      • 生效接口:指定需要访问外网的WAN口IP。
      • 外部端口:设置为服务需暴露的端口号,便于外部访问。
      • 内部端口:未必一定需要配置,主要用于特定业务需求。
      • 内部服务器IP:指向要服务的目标IP地址(如某台服务器或PC)。
      • 协议类型:HTTP、HTTPS等采用TCP协议,无需特殊配置。
    • rule名称可自定义,方便日后记录与管理。
  • 设置生效

    conf完成映射后,生效规则需手动开启,以确保服务能够通过指定端口接收请求。

  • 服务测试与访问验证

    目前支持的测试方案包括:

    • 使用百度搜索输入服务器_ip + 内部端口,确认服务可访问。
    • 添加至DNS解析记录至动态DNS服务商后,再次测试是否可达。
    • 若遇到域名解析延迟或服务不可用的情况,可尝试刷新域名记录、重启网络设备或切换DNS服务器地址。
  • 动态DNS配置

    为解决公网IP动态变化带来的访问不可靠问题,建议:

    • 申请动态DNS解析服务,从免费提供商获取配置ΔNS记录。
    • DNS服务器按需获取路由器提供的最新IP地址,实现高效服务。
  • 高级配置与安全建议

    • 协议优化:对开放的端口可进行限流、IP过滤等安全措施。
    • 数据容灾:部署集群架构,提高数据传输稳定性和数据完整性。
    • 稳定性保障:持续供应电力与网络,确保服务稳定运行。
  • 维护与扩展

    • 定期检查路由器NAT规则,确保配置与实际业务需求匹配。
    • 动态DNS解析更新需及时监控,避免IP变更导致服务中断。
    • 若需扩展域名或添加新的服务,可联系技术支持协助完成。
  • 维护注意事项

    • 安全建议:对于开放的端口,最低要求保有基础防护措施(如限流IP检测等)。
    • 容灾方案:服务器需保持持续供电,网络始终保持稳定。
    • 域名管理:需定期更新及时解除过期的域名记录。

    总结

    该方案通过利用闲置计算资源,成功实现了服务器资源的云服务化部署。得益于动态DNS和NAT端口映射技术,既解决了IP地址变动问题,又保障了服务访问的稳定性。这一实现方案不仅节约了存储资源,也降低了云存储成本,至此完成组织内一台云服务器的搭建与部署。

    上一篇:GB28181对接执法记录仪并且支持部署外网和阿里云
    下一篇:linux 服务器 nginx搭建负载均衡做集群的时候 , 无法上传文件 , 查看日志411错误;

    发表评论

    最新留言

    路过,博主的博客真漂亮。。
    [***.116.15.85]2025年04月21日 01时46分37秒